﻿.blueText
{
	color: #0079c3;
}

.greenText
{
	color: #659900;
}

.underline
{
	text-decoration: underline;
}

#fbkContent
{
	padding-top:10px;
	padding-bottom:10px;
	padding-left:0px;
	padding-right:0px;
	margin:0;
	width: 712px;
}

/* Left Nav */

.leftNavMainMyProf
{
	color:Black;
    background-color:#CCCCCC;
}
.leftNavMainMyProf
{
	color:Black;
    background-color:#CCCCCC;
}

.messageTextViewGroups
{
	padding:5px 12px 5px 20px;
	width: 210px;
    border: solid 1px #CCCCCC;
    line-height:2;
    overflow:inherit;
}

/* ViewProfile.aspx */


#profileDisplayOptions
{
	padding-right:40px;
}

#employeeImage
{
	width:222px;
	padding-top:0 0 0 0;
	margin:0;
	float:left;
	border: solid 2px #0079c3;
}

.profileInfo
{
	float: left;
	width: 445px;
	padding-right: 20px;
}

#employeeGroupInfo
{
	padding:0 0 0 0;
	border: solid 2px #0079c3;
	margin-top: 15px;
	float:left;
	width: 222px;
	height: 255px;
}

.basicInfoTable tr td
{
	padding-top:3px;
	padding-bottom:5px;
	padding-left:0px;
	padding-right:0px;
	margin:0;
	float:left;
	vertical-align:top;
}
.personalInfoTable
{
	width:700px;
}
.personalInfoTable tr td
{
	padding-top:3px;
	padding-bottom:5px;
	padding-left:0px;
	padding-right:0px;
	margin:0;
	float:left;
	vertical-align:top;
}

/* ViewGroup.aspx */
#defaultLeftGroups{
	width:244px;
	padding-top:0px;
	padding-bottom:0px;
	padding-left:0px;
	padding-right:0px;
	margin:0;
	float:left;
}
#defaultMainGroups
{
	background-color:#ffffff;
    width: 705px;
	padding-top:0px;
	padding-bottom:10px;
	padding-right:10px;
	margin:0;
	/*float:right;*/
}
#groupImageDiv
{
	padding-bottom:10px;
	float:right;
}
#groupBasicDetails
{
	width:400px;
	padding-top:20px;
	padding-bottom:10px;
	padding-right:10px;
	float:left;
	height: 190px;
}

.discussionBoard
{
	width:705px;
    float: left;
    color: #0079c3;
}

.DiscussionAltRow
{
	background-color: #E4F5FC;
	/*color: #0079c3;*/
}

.DiscussionAltRow a
{
	/*color: #0079c3;*/
}

.DiscussionRow
{
	background-color: #B9E4F6;
	/*color: #0079c3;*/
}

.DiscussionRow a
{
	/*color: #0079c3;*/
}

.discussion
{
}

.discussionHeaderCell
{
	padding-left: 15px;
}

.messageBoxGroups h1
{
	background-color:#cccccc;  
    font-size:12px;
    font-weight:bold;
    padding:5px 12px; 
    margin: 0px;
}

.message
{
	border: 1px solid #CCCCCC;
	padding: 8px 0 0 8px;
}

.messageBoard
{
	width:410px;
    float: left;
    padding-left: 20px;
}
.messageBoard h1
{
    background-color:#cccccc;  
    font-size:12px;
    font-weight:bold;
    padding:5px 12px;   
    margin: 0px; 
}
.messageBoard h2
{
    font-weight:bold;
    padding:0px 12px 0 12px;
    margin: 0px;
    font-size: 1em;
}
.messageBoard h2 a
{
    font-weight:bold;    
}
.messageBoard h5
{
    font-weight:normal;
    font-size:10px; 
    padding:0 12px 5px 12px;
    margin: 0px;
}
.messageBoard p
{
    padding:0 12px 5px 12px;
}
.leftNavMembers {
    font-family: Arial, Helvetica, sans-serif;
    float:right;
    border: solid 1px #cccccc;
    padding:5px 12px 5px 12px;
    width:218px;
}
.membersContainer
{
	width:60px;
	float:left;
	padding: 0px 0px 0px 0px;
	border:solid 0px black;
}

.memberImage
{
	width:60px;
	height:60px;
	float:left;
	padding: 0px 0px 0px 0px;
	border:solid 0px blue;
	text-align:center;
	vertical-align:middle;
}

.memberName
{
	width:60px;
	float:left;
	vertical-align:middle;
	border:solid 0px red;
	text-align:center;
}
.addComment
{
	text-align:right;
	padding:0px 8px 8px 0px;
}
#folderContainer
{
	Width:40px;
	float:left;
	padding: 0px 5px 15px 5px;
}
.folders
{
	Width:40px;
	float:left;
}
.folderName
{
	Width:40px;
	float:left;
	line-height:normal;
}

.uploadFiles
{
	text-align:right;
	padding:0px 8px 18px 0px;
	clear:both;
	width:193px;
	height:10px;
	/*float:right;*/
}

/* editGroup.aspx*/
#defaultEditGroups
{
	background-color:#ffffff;
    width: 650px;
	padding-top:0px;
	padding-bottom:10px;
	padding-left:10px;
	padding-right:10px;
	margin:0;
	float:left;
}
#groupEditImageDiv
{
	width:170px;
	padding-bottom:10px;
	padding-right:20px;
	float:left;
}
#groupBasicDetailsEdit
{
	width:650px;
	padding-top:20px;
	padding-bottom:10px;
	padding-left:10px;
	padding-right:10px;
	float:left;
}
.groupsPageTitle
{
    font-size:22px;
    font-weight:bold;
}
.lowercase
{
	text-transform:lowercase;
}

.memberCount
{
	width:153px;
	text-align:left;
	padding:0px 8px 8px 0px;
	float:left;
}
.seeAll
{
	width:45px;
	text-align:right;
	padding:0px 8px 8px 0px;
	float:right;
}

/* listgroups.aspx */
.groupListingHeader
{
	border-top: solid 0px;
	border-left: solid 0px;
	border-right: solid 0px;
	border-bottom: solid 2px #0079c3;
}

.groupListingFooter
{
	border-top: solid 0px;
	border-left: solid 0px;
	border-right: solid 0px;
	border-bottom: solid 1px #0079c3;
}

#listGroupsMain
{

}

.listGroups
{
	width:600px;
	float:left;
	padding: 0px 0px 0px 0px;
}
.groupContainer
{
	width:195px;
	float:left;
	padding: 0px 0px 0px 0px;
	height:80px;
}
.listGroupImage
{
	width:78px;
	float:left;
	padding: 0px 0px 0px 0px;
}
.listGroupName
{
	width:110px;
	float:left;
	padding: 25px 0px 0px 0px;
	height:30px;
	vertical-align:middle;
}
#listGroupsTitle
{
	padding: 15px 0px 10px 0px;
}
.createEditLinks
{
	padding-right:20px;
	clear:none;
}
/* editMyProfile.aspx */

.aboutMeTitle
{
	vertical-align: top;
}

#imageContainer
{
	width:222px;
	padding-top:0px;
	padding-bottom:0px;
	padding-left:0px;
	padding-right:0px;
	margin:0;
	float:left;
	clear:none;
}
#editContent
{
	width:470px;
	padding-top:0px;
	padding-bottom:0px;
	padding-left:0px;
	margin:0;
	float:left;
	clear:none;	
}

/* viewMessageBoardComments.aspx */

.allCommentsDiv
{
	width:600;
	padding-top:0px;
	padding-bottom:0px;
	padding-left:0px;
	margin:0;
	float:left;
	clear:both;	
}
.allCommentsDiv h2
{
    font-weight:bold;
    padding:10px 12px 0 12px;
    margin: 0px;
    font-size: 1em;
}
.allCommentsDiv h2 a
{
    font-weight:bold;    
}
.allCommentsDiv h5
{
    font-weight:normal;
    font-size:10px; 
    padding:0 12px 0px 12px;
    margin: 0px;
    font-size: 1em;
}

.allCommentsDiv p
{
    padding:0 12px 5px 12px;
}
.allCommentsDiv h3
{
    font-weight:normal;
    font-size:10px; 
    padding:0 12px 0 12px;
    margin: 0px;
    font-size: 1em;
}
/* viewSharedFiles.aspx */
.folderList
{
	width:650px;
	padding-top:0px;
	padding-bottom:0px;
	padding-left:0px;
	margin:0;
	float:left;
	clear:both;	
}
div.level
{
    font-size:14px;
    font-weight:bold;
    padding: 0px 0 0px 0px;
}
texttype
{
	font-weight:bold;
}

.folderHoverStyle{
    background-color:#ededed;
    padding:1px 0px 1px 0px
}
.folderCellRegularA{
    border-top:solid 1px #ffffff;
    border-bottom:solid 1px #ffffff;
    border-left:solid 1px #ffffff;
    
}
.folderCellRegularB{
    border-top:solid 1px #ffffff;
    border-bottom:solid 1px #ffffff;
}
.folderCellRegularC{
    border-top:solid 1px #ffffff;
    border-bottom:solid 1px #ffffff;
    border-right:solid 1px #ffffff;
}
.folderHoverStyleA{
    border-top:solid 1px #999999;
    border-bottom:solid 1px #999999;
    border-left:solid 1px #999999;
}
.folderHoverStyleB{
    border-top:solid 1px #999999;
    border-bottom:solid 1px #999999;
}
.folderHoverStyleC{
    border-top:solid 1px #999999;
    border-bottom:solid 1px #999999;
    border-right:solid 1px #999999;
}
.folderStyle{
    background-color:#ffffff;
    padding:1px 0px 1px 0px
}

/*uploadFiles.aspx*/
.uploadFileTable
{
	width:700px;
	padding-top:0px;
	padding-bottom:0px;
	padding-left:10px;
	margin:0;
	float:left;
	clear:both;	
}
.cursorToPointer{
    cursor:pointer;
}
.iconPadding{
    padding: 1px 3px 1px 3px;
}
/* deleteSharedFiles.aspx */
.listToDeleteContainer
{
	width:650px;
	padding-top:0px;
	padding-bottom:0px;
	padding-left:0px;
	margin:0;
	float:left;

}
.listToDelete
{
	width:300px;
	padding-top:0px;
	padding-bottom:0px;
	padding-left:10px;
	margin:0;
	float:left;
}
.deleteHeader
{
	padding:8px 0px 10px 2px;
	overflow:auto;
	font-weight:bold;
	clear:both;
}
.redText
{
	padding:8px 0px 10px 2px;
	color:#BE071B ;
}
/* staffImport.aspx*/
.addedDeletedList
{
	float:left;
	width:300px;
	padding-left:10px;
	padding-top:20px;
}

.createNewFolderLink{

}

/* Decline pending group popup */
#backgroundDeclinedPopup
{  
	display:none;  
	position:fixed;  
	_position:absolute; /* hack for internet explorer 6*/  
	height:100%;  
	width:100%;  
	top:0;  
	left:0;  
	background:#000000;  
	border:1px solid #cecece;  
	z-index:51;  
}  
#declinedArea
{
	padding-left: 10px;
}
#divDeclinedTitle
{  
	text-align:left;  
	color:#73CFF7;  
	font-size:22px;  
	padding-left: 10px; 
	padding-bottom:2px;  
}  
#popupDeclined
{  
	display:none;  
	position:fixed;  
	_position:absolute; /* hack for internet explorer 6*/  
	height:200px;  
	width:400px;  
	background:#FFFFFF;  
	border:2px solid #cecece;  
	z-index:52;  
	padding:12px;  
	font-size:13px;  
}  

#popupDeclinedClose
{  
	font-size:14px;  
	line-height:14px;  
	padding-right: 10px;
	padding-top: 5px;
	color:#6fa5fd;  
	font-weight:700;  
	display:block;  
}  

#divDeclinedSeparator
{
	padding-top: 5px;
	padding-bottom: 10px;
	padding-left: 10px;
}
